Give it a try, maybe this method works for you as well. ![]() If your current configuration uses EWS Allow lists, try adding SkypeSpaces/* to the list to allow profile pictures to be synced. Many users confirmed this solution worked for them. Also, try reducing the colors to 255 as well. If setting up the new image on your desktop app fails, try uploading the new profile picture using Teams for the Web or the Mobile app. Test several image formats and check the results. Open the image in Paint, click on File, select Save As and select a different image format. Others fixed this issue after changing the image size to 512×512 or 128×128.Īdditionally, try changing the image format as well. For some users, the 256×256 PNG format worked. Try to upload the image again and check if it works. Edit the image you want to set as your Teams profile picture and resize it to 99×99 pixels. In an educational environment, being able to stop students from changing profile pictures is crucial. Oftentimes, school IT admins disable avatar changes for students. ![]() If this is the case, there’s nothing you can do about it. Most likely, your organization set up a special policy to prevent users from changing their profile pictures on Teams.
